Description
2-(Benzofuran-2-Yl)-6-Methyl-1,3,6,2-Dioxazaborocane-4,8-Dione, 2-Benzofuranboronic Acid Mida Ester is a specialized, high-purity boronic acid derivative protected as a stable MIDA (N-methyliminodiacetic acid) ester. This advanced synthetic intermediate is critical for enabling complex cross-coupling reactions, particularly in multi-step synthesis where traditional boronic acids may be unstable. It is primarily utilized by pharmaceutical R&D and process chemistry teams for the efficient and reliable construction of complex molecules, including active pharmaceutical ingredients (APIs) and agrochemicals.
Application
- Pharmaceutical Intermediate: A key building block in Suzuki-Miyaura cross-coupling reactions for synthesizing novel drug candidates and complex heterocyclic compounds.
- Agrochemical Synthesis: Used in the research and development of advanced crop protection agents and herbicides.
- Material Science Research: Employed in the synthesis of organic electronic materials, such as polymers and small molecules for OLEDs and OFETs.
- Chemical Biology & Probe Development: Serves as a stable precursor for creating bioconjugates and molecular probes for diagnostic applications.
- Process Chemistry & Scale-up: Valued for its enhanced stability and handling properties compared to free boronic acids, facilitating robust manufacturing processes.
- Academic & Contract Research: A vital reagent for methodological development in organic synthesis and catalysis research.
Basic Information
| Product Name | 2-(Benzofuran-2-Yl)-6-Methyl-1,3,6,2-Dioxazaborocane-4,8-Dione, 2-Benzofuranboronic Acid Mida Ester |
| CAS No. | 1104637-65-1 |
| Molecular Formula | C14H12BNO5 |
| Molecular Weight | 285.06 g/mol |
| Synonyms | 2-(Benzofuran-2-yl)-6-methyl-1,3,6,2-dioxazaborocane-4,8-dione; Benzofuran-2-ylboronic acid MIDA ester; 2-(Benzofuran-2-yl)-6-methyl-[1,3,6,2]dioxazaborocane-4,8-dione; 2-Benzofuranboronic Acid N-Methyliminodiacetic Acid (MIDA) Ester; 2-(2-Benzofuranyl)-6-methyl-4,8-dioxo-1,3,6,2-dioxazaborocane; Boronic acid, B-(2-benzofuranyl)-, (OC-6-11)-, cyclic ester with N-methyliminodiacetic acid; MIDA Boronate of Benzofuran-2-boronic Acid |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). The product is moisture-sensitive; keep the original container tightly sealed under an inert atmosphere (e.g., nitrogen or argon) for long-term storage to maintain stability and purity.
